Abstract
Aim: The study was conducted to determine the effect of postoperative step count on pain and quality of recovery in patients undergoing cholecystectomy. Method: This prospective observational cohort study was conducted with 136 patients who underwent cholecystectomy at a university hospital between October 2023 and July 2024. Preoperatively, patients' information was obtained, and a 6-minute walking test was performed. Postoperatively, the number of step counts recorded by the pedometer and pain levels assessed by the Visual Analog Scale were monitored for three days. On postoperative day three, the patients were administered Quality of Recovery-15 (QoR-15). Data were analyzed using descriptive statistics, Pearson correlation analysis, and multivariable linear regression.
